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50526 4224320290 5361 029771
13 498416 8858437
13 498416 8858437
366909 0838006992 4535223845
All about undefined
Interested in learning more?
13 498416 8858437
366909 0838006992 4535223845
See more
58151 088235 40206491976
18176 687131033 779
See more
5069 2867867367
2578773 66714 242071126 4413700
See more